Solution for 4y^2+12y+364y=0 equation:



4y^2+12y+364y=0
We add all the numbers together, and all the variables
4y^2+376y=0
a = 4; b = 376; c = 0;
Δ = b2-4ac
Δ = 3762-4·4·0
Δ = 141376
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$y_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$y_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

$\sqrt{\Delta}=\sqrt{141376}=376$
$y_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(376)-376}{2*4}=\frac{-752}{8} =-94 $
$y_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(376)+376}{2*4}=\frac{0}{8} =0 $
